Nottinghamshire County Libraries and BOOK PLUS
Abstract
Nottinghamshire County Libraries recently embarked on a new phase of automation with the replacement of their ageing Plessey SPC1B circulation system — possibly the last in the country. This serviced the five largest branch libraries in the Nottinghamshire system (which includes all the City libraries) and ran on the local authority ICL 2900 series mainframe computer which held books on loan and catalogue files. The priority for Nottinghamshire was to replace the system in those five libraries but the new system goes much further.
